国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> MySQL > 正文

MySQL外鍵約束常見操作方法示例【查看、添加、修改、刪除】

2024-07-24 12:50:16
字體:
來源:轉載
供稿:網友

本文實例講述了MySQL外鍵約束常見操作方法。,具體如下:

1. 查看數據庫表創建的sql語句

show create table vip

2. 查看外鍵的約束名

CREATE TABLE `vip` ( `id` int(11) NOT NULL AUTO_INCREMENT, `address` varchar(255) DEFAULT NULL, `code` varchar(255) DEFAULT NULL, `mobile` varchar(255) DEFAULT NULL, `name` varchar(255) DEFAULT NULL, `score` int(11) DEFAULT NULL, `id_code` varchar(255) DEFAULT NULL, `user_id` int(11) DEFAULT NULL, PRIMARY KEY (`id`), KEY `FK1C81D1738DA76` (`user_id`), CONSTRAINT `FK1C81D1738DA76` FOREIGN KEY (`user_id`) REFERENCES `user` (`id`)) ENGINE=InnoDB AUTO_INCREMENT=7 DEFAULT CHARSET=utf8

3. 解除外鍵約束

alter table vip drop foreign key FK1C81D1738DA76

4. 刪除外鍵

alter table vip drop user_id

5. 增加外鍵約束

ALTER TABLE `tfeedbackmessage`ADD CONSTRAINT `FK_i1q2cf5pxfr8r69cfci3yyari` FOREIGN KEY (`HANDLERID`) REFERENCES `toperationuser` (`FID`) ON DELETE CASCADE ON UPDATE RESTRICT;

常見操作小結:

查看表的字段信息:desc 表名;

查看表的所有信息:show create table 表名;

添加主鍵約束:alter table 表名 add constraint 主鍵 (形如:PK_表名) primary key 表名(主鍵字段);

添加外鍵約束:alter table 從表 add constraint 外鍵(形如:FK_從表_主表) foreign key 從表(外鍵字段) references 主表(主鍵字段);

刪除主鍵約束:alter table 表名 drop primary key;

刪除外鍵約束:alter table 表名 drop foreign key 外鍵(區分大小寫);

更多關于MySQL相關內容感興趣的讀者可查看本站專題:《MySQL日志操作技巧大全》、《MySQL事務操作技巧匯總》、《MySQL存儲過程技巧大全》、《MySQL數據庫鎖相關技巧匯總》及《MySQL常用函數大匯總》

希望本文所述對大家MySQL數據庫計有所幫助。

您可能感興趣的文章:

MySQL約束類型及舉例介紹MySQL中主鍵為0與主鍵自排約束的關系詳解(細節)MySQL刪除有外鍵約束的表數據方法介紹MySQL中的唯一性約束與NULL詳解MySQL刪除表的時候忽略外鍵約束的簡單實現詳解MySQL中的外鍵約束問題MySQL導出所有Index和約束的方法MySQL 添加、修改、刪除表的列及約束等表的定義MySQL學習筆記4:完整性約束限制字段基于MySQL數據庫的數據約束實例及五種完整性約束介紹
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 双流县| 贡觉县| 墨竹工卡县| 碌曲县| 威宁| 介休市| 赤壁市| 车险| 加查县| 台山市| 赤水市| 百色市| 拜城县| 穆棱市| 乐安县| 普兰店市| 卫辉市| 温州市| 莫力| 西安市| 佳木斯市| 南岸区| 平谷区| 日土县| 夹江县| 苏州市| 巫溪县| 香河县| 宁德市| 兴文县| 寿宁县| 基隆市| 韩城市| 遂溪县| 新巴尔虎右旗| 文山县| 垣曲县| 吴忠市| 吕梁市| 湖口县| 隆化县|